explore the story behind this Revelation and uncover the drama that unfolded on set early life Shirley mlan born Shirley mlan Bey on April 24th 1934 in Richmond Virginia had a fascinating early life that set the stage for her illustrious career in Hollywood named after the famous child actress Shirley Temple who was just 6 years old at the time mlan grew up in a family that encouraged and nurtured her creative talents her father Ira Owens Bey was a psychology Professor real estate agent and school administrator her mother cathlin Corin NE mlan was Canadian born and worked as a Drama teacher in Wolfville Nova Scotia this intellectual and artistic environment played a significant role in shaping Shirley's interests and talents additionally her younger brother Warren batty also ventured into the entertainment industry becoming an accomplished actor writer and director he changed the spelling of his surname for professional reasons both Shirley and Warren were raised as Baptists and their parents instilled in them a strong sense of discipline and creativity during her childhood Shirley's family moved several times they relocated from Richmond to Norfolk then to Arlington followed by Waverly and finally back to Arlington in 1945 her father worked at Thomas Jefferson Jr High School in Arlington by the 1950s the family settled in the Dominion Hills section of Arlington these frequent moves exposed Shirley to different environments and experiences contributing to her adaptability and resilience Shirley's upbringing was quite peculiar as a young girl she had really weak ankles causing her to trip easily to remedy this her mother enrolled her in ballet classes when she was just 3 years old at the the Washington School of Ballet interestingly what her mother thought of as a flaw became the starting point for Shirley's unconventional life Journey ballet not only strengthened her ankles but also instilled in her a love for performance and the Arts her dedication to ballet and the Performing Arts was evident from a young age she took ballet lessons seriously which later influenced her graceful movements on stage and Screen her early training in ballet laid the foundation for her discipline and work ethic qualities that would serve her well in her future career Shirley's Big Break came unexpectedly while serving as an understudy for Carol Haney in the Broadway musical the pajama game she had to step in when Haney injured her ankle her performance caught the attention of Hollywood producers leading to a contract with Paramount Pictures actors and actresses has appeared on talk shows to promote her film and discuss her personal life and career sometimes questions can become personal and make guests uncomfortable this happened when she appeared on The Late Show with Dave Letterman in October 1988 to discuss her film Madame susat however Letterman was more interested in talking about McLean's belief in reincarnation which he found amusing and used as a point of humor he asked if she thought he had lived other lives annoyed by the question she joked that he had bad karma Letterman then made jokes about her supposed past lives suggesting she had been a monk and a Herm dancer mlan tried to seriously explain that her belief came from spending time in Asia where reincarnation is a common belief yet Letterman continued to mock her views during the commercial break she told him she didn't want to discuss reincarnation anymore in the second half of the interview however he persisted prompting her to quote Sher who had a bad experience on the show mlan said maybe Sher was right maybe you areen and left the rest to the audience's imagination this caused an awkward moment and Letterman asked if she was genuinely upset or just acting she replied that he should be able to tell shortly afterward Letterman ended the interview and mlan left not returning after the commercial break she recalls how awful he was and they had a hard time getting over the incident it's clear she must have hated Dave also in 2015 mlan faced criticism for her controversial comments about Jews Christians and Steven Hawking she suggested
